  • Purpose: To evaluate the clinical results after anterior cruciate ligament (ACL) reconstruction with hamstring tendon and Ligament Anchor (LA) screw, which is newly designed for fixation of graft into femur. Materials and Methods: Fifty eight patients who were followed up at least more than 2 years after ACL reconstruction with four strands of Hamstring tendon and LA screw were included in this study. The graft was fixed with LA screw at femoral tunnel and with only bioabsorbable interference screw at tibial tunnel. The mean follow-up period was 28 months. The clinical results were evaluated by physical examination and Lysholm knee score. Widening of bony tunnel and anterior laxity difference compared with normal side by instrumented anterior laxity test with Telos(R) (Telos stress device; Austin & Associates, Inc., Polston, US) were evaluated. Results: The Lysholm knee score improved from 60.0 points preoperatively to 94.0 points at last follow up. On the Lachman test, there were mild (+) instability in 16 cases, moderate (++) in 24,severe (+++) in 18 preoperatively. 50 cases were converted to negative and 8 to mild instability at postoperative follow up. On instrumented anterior laxity test with Telos(R), difference between normal and affected knee on 20 lb was 12.9 mm in average preoperatively, and was decreased to 3.1mm at last follow-up. The femoral tunnel was widened from 10.6 mm postoperatively to 12.7 mm (21.1$\%$) at follow up on antero-posterior plane and from 10.7 mm to 12.4 mm (16.5$\%$) on lateral plane. Tibial tunnels was also widened from 9.8mm to 11.8mm (20.7$\%$) on antero-posterior plane and from 9.9mm to 11.7 mm ($18.9\%$) on lateral plane. Complications were: anterior knee crepitus in 17 case, quadriceps muscle atrophy(>3 cm) in 6, penetration of screw over the lateral femoral cortex in 5, saphenous nerve paresthesia in 2.Conclusions: ACL reconstruction with hamstring tendon and LA screw was one of the choice of grafts and fixation devices in restoring knee stability and in improving clinical results with little complications such as excessive widening of bony tunnel and anterior knee pain

  • This study aimed to compare functional recovery after rehabilitation exercise between isolated PCL reconstruction and combined PLC reconstruction. Patients were divided into two groups: those who had isolated PCL reconstruction (n = 16) and those who had combined PLC reconstruction (n = 16). We assessed knee joint ligament laxity, subjective questionnaires, and isokinetic muscle function before, after 12, and 24 weeks of a rehabilitation exercise program. In both groups, there were significant differences in knee joint laxity (p = 0.048), IKDC subject score (p < 0.001), Lysholm knee (p < 0.001), Tegner activity scale (p = 0.027), and isokinetic muscle deficit (p = 0.040) by estimated period. However, no significant difference between groups was observed (p > 0.05). These results suggest that rehabilitation exercise after isolated PCL and combined PLC reconstruction influenced structural, subjective, functional recovery positively.

  • Background Soft tissue reconstruction around the knee area is still an open question, particularly in persistent infections and multiple reoperations scenario. Flap coverage should guarantee jointmobility and protection, even when foreign materials are implanted. The chimeric harvesting of the musculocutaneous gastrocnemius flap, based on the sural artery perforators, can extend its applicability in soft tissue reconstruction of the upper leg, overcoming the drawbacks of the alternative pedicled flaps. Methods A multicenter retrospective study was conducted enrolling patients who underwent to a pedicled, chimeric gastrocnemius musculocutaneous-medial sural artery perforator (GM-MSAP) or lateral sural artery perforator (GM-LSAP) flap for knee coverage in total knee arthroplasty (TKA) recurrent infections and oncological or traumatic defects of the upper leg from 2018 to 2021. Outcomes evaluated were the successful soft tissue reconstruction and flap complications. Surgical timing, reconstruction planning, technique, and rehabilitation protocols were discussed. Results Twenty-one patients were included in the study. Nineteen GM-MSAPs and 2 GM-LSAPs were performed (soft tissue reconstruction in infected TKA [12], in infected hardware [4], and in oncological patients [5]). Donor site was closed primarily in 9 cases, whereas a skin graft was required in 12. Flap wound dehiscence (1), distal flap necrosis (1), distal necrosis of the skin paddle (1), and donor site infection (1) were the encountered complications. Flap reraise associated to implant exchange or extensive debridement was successful without requiring any further flap surgery. Conclusion The propeller-perforator GM-MSAP offers qualitative defect coverage and easiness of multiple flap reraise due to skin availability and its laxity.

  • Purpose: The purpose of this study was to investigate the clinical results after a anatomical double bundle ACL reconstruction using a longitudinally split tibialis anterior allograft. Materials and Methods: We evaluated 24 patients with a minimum follow-up of 12 months who had undergone anatomical double bundle ACL reconstructions. The grafts utilized in all cases were tibialis anterior allografts which were longitudinally split into two strands. A standard rehabilitation protocol was applied in all patients. The pre- and post-operative data including Lysholm scores, International Knee Documentation Committee (IKDC) scores, Lachman test, pivot shift test and the side-to-side differences of anterior laxity measured by KT-2000 arthrometer were analyzed by use of a statistical method Results: The mean side-to-side instrumented laxity measured by the KT-2000 arthrometer significantly improved to a mean of $1.04{\pm}0.80\;mm$ (P < 0.001). The Lysholm knee scores also improved from $58.34{\pm}15.32$ to $86.25{\pm}6.48$ after surgery (P < 0.001). The patients exhibited improved IKDC scores (A: 15 cases, B; 9 cases) at the final follow-up, compared to preoperative scores (B: 5, C: 10, D: 9). Conclusion: Our data demonstrated that clinical results of anatomical double bundle ACL reconstruction with a split tibialis anterior allograft are encouraging with excellent side-to side laxity, significantly improved Lysholm knee score, IKDC score, Lachman and pivot shift data.

  • Purpose: This study presents clinical results of anterior cruciate ligament(ACL) augmentation using autogenous two-strand semitendinosus tendon in the treatment of partial ACL tears with preservation of residual portion. Materials and Methods: From January 2004 to June 2006, twenty two patients who had an ACL injury underwent ACL augmentation using autogenous two-strand semitendinosus tendon were enrolled in this study. We evaluated the clinical results with regard to clinical findings(range of motion, Lachman test, pivot shift test), standard knee scales(Lysholm, Modified Feagin Scoring System), and KT-1000 arthrometer testing. Results: At minimum one year postoperatively, there was no limitation of range of motion. Lachman and pivot shift tests were negative in all knees. On instrumented anterior laxity test by KT-1000 arthrometer, mean side to side difference was improved from 4.6mm preoperatively to 1.7mm postoperatively. Average Lysholm score was improved from 70 to 92. Ninety one percent of cases were rated as good or excellent in Modified Feagin Scoring System. Conclusion: Augmentation using autogenous two-strand semitendinosus tendon with preservation of residual portion of the ACL seems to be an acceptable method for restoring knee stability and proprioceptive function.

  • Purpose : We intend to review clinical results after Anterior cruciate ligament(ACL) reconstruction using hamstring tendon arthroscopically. Materials & Methods : Sixty two patients who had underwent arthroscopic ACL reconstruction using hamstring tendon from Mar. 1996 to Mar. 1997 were reviewed. The average follow-up was 16 months and average age at operation was 27 years old. Clinical results were evaluated with physical examination, Lysholm Knee score and instrumented anterior laxity test with Telos Results : The average preoperative Lysholm knee score was 57.0 and postoperative average of that was 91.8. All cases of 62 patients had normal range of motion of knee and were able to walk with no problems at follow-up. On the Lachmann test, there were mild(+) instability in 24 cases, moderate(++) in 24 cases, severe(+++) in 14 cases preoperatively and 48 cases were converted to negative, 14 cases mild postoperatively. On instrumented anterior laxity test with Telos, difference between normal and affected knee on 20 lb which was 13.4mm preoperatively was decreased to 4.7mm at follow-up and anterior stability was regained(P<0.05). Parapatellar complications such as crepitus in 18 cases(29.5%), atrophy of quadriceps in 23 cases(36.5%) were observed. There were 2 cases of inaccuracy of guide pin of semifix screw intraoperatively and 3 cases of malposition of semifix screw postoperatively. Conclusion : ACL reconstruction using hamstring tendon seems to be a effective procedure to establish the stability of knee joint but is technically demanding procedure and leaves some parapatellar complications.

  • Purposes: The purpose of this study was to report surgical technique of double bundle anterior cruciate ligament(ACL) reconstruction and to compare the short-term clinical results between arthroscopic single-bundle and double-bundle ACL reconstruction. Materials and Methods: From May 2005 to May 2006, ninety-eight patients were underwent ACL reconstruction. We designed prospective study with sixty-one patients who were revealed isolated ACL injury. We serially checked clinical and radiologic data preoperatively and postoperatively. We compared single-bundle with double-bundle ACL reconstruction patients with preoperative datas and postoperatively 1-year data. There were 30 single bundle reconstruction and 31 double bundle reconstruction. Stability was assessed objectively by anterior stress radiographs with the $Telos^{(R)}$ device and the maximal manual test with the KT-2000 arthrometer. The clinical results were assessed by IKDC(International Knee Documentation Committee) and OAK(Orthopadische Arbeitsgruppe Knie) scores. Also, we evaluated postoperative thigh circumference and range of motion. All of operations were done by only one surgeon. Results: At single-bundle reconstruction group, preoperative AP instability which was checked by $Telos^{(R)}$ device and the maximal manual test with the KT-2000 arthrometer was $7.9{\pm}3.3$ and $7.4{\pm}2.0$, respectively. At double-bundle reconstruction group, it was $8.3{\pm}3.5$ and $7.9{\pm}3.2$, respectively. Residual AP laxity checked at 1 year after operation was $1.9{\pm}1.2$ and $2.2{\pm}1.6$ in single-bundle reconstruction group, and $1.1{\pm}0.9$ and $1.0{\pm}1.0$ in double-bundle reconstruction group. So, double-bundle reconstruction had better results in both anterior stress radiographs with the $Telos^{(R)}$ device and the maximal manual test with the KT-2000 arthrometer, and there were significant differences in statistics. But, clinical results such as IKDC(International Knee Documentation Committee) scores, OAK(Orthopadische Arbeitsgruppe Knie) scores, thigh circumference and range of motion had no significant difference between two groups. Conclusions: On the basis of stability, the side-to-side anterior laxity of double-bundle ACL reconstruction was significantly better than that of single-bundle reconstruction, although there were no significant differences in the other clinical measures among them.

  • Purpose : To evaluate the clinical results after anterior cruciate ligament (ACL) reconstruction with hamstring tendon and Ligament Anchor (LA) screw Materials and Methods : 103 patients (104 cases) who were followed up at least more than 2 years after ACL reconstruction were included in this study. The average period of follow-up was 36 months. The clinical results such as physical examination and Lysholm knee score and instrumented anterior laxity test with Telos were evaluated. Results : The Lysholm knee score was 57.9 in average preoeratively and improved to 95.2 in average at follow up. On the Lachman test, there were mild (+) instability in 46 cases $(45\%)$, moderate (++) in 33 $(31\%)$, severe (+++) in 25 $(24\%)$ preoperatively. 90 cases $(87\%)$ were converted to negative and 14 $(13\%)$ to mild at follow up. On Pivot-shift test, there were negative (-) instability in 22 cases $(22\%)$, mild (+) in 62 $(59\%)$, moderate (++) in 12 $(11\%)$ and severe in 8 $(8\%)$ preoperatively. 87 cases $(84\%)$ were converted to negative and 17 $(16\%)$ to mild at follow up. On instrumented anterior laxity test with $Telos^{\circledR}$, side to side difference on 20 lb was $13.4{\pm}5.6$ (7-25) mm in average preoperatively, and was decreased to $3.6{\pm}1.5$ (1-6) mm in average at follow-up. Complications were quadriceps muscle atrophy in 27 $(30.0\%)$, saphenous nerve paresthesia in 19 $(18.3\%)$, anterior knee crepitus in 13 $(12.5\%)$ and over-penetration of screw through lateral femoral cortex in 5 cases $(4.8\%)$. Conclusion : ACL reconstruction with hamstring tendon and LA screw was one of the choice of graft and fixatives in restoring knee stability and in improving clinical results with little complications such as anterior knee pain.

  • The authors report one case of isolated avulsion fracture of the tibial attachment of the posterior cruciate ligament. A 13 years old boy was admitted for right knee pain and swelling after the soccer injury on his knee. Hemarthrosis and posterior instability were present. Simple roentgenographic examination showed an isolated avulsion fracture of the tibial attachment of the posterior cruciate ligament. Open approach through the popliteal fossa was used and bony fragment was fixed into its bed using pull-out sutures. Postoperatively, a long leg cast was applied for 4 weeks. The patient was followed for 6 months. He returned to his previous activity levels. There was no residual laxity. Isolated avulsion of the posterior cruciate ligament from the tibia before the epiphyseal fusion is very rare in children. We reported one case of our experience and its result.

  • Purpose: To evaluate the clinical results of the patients who underwent radiofrequency thermal shrinkage (RFTS) for treatment of anterior cruciate ligament (ACL) laxity after ACL reconstruction. Material and Methods: From October 1999 to March 2006, we performed 133 cases of ACL reconstruction. Among them we experienced 16 patients who had the laxity of reconstructed ACL in second look arthroscopy. Mean follow-up was 20.4 months. Mean age was 33.5 years. 12 cases were male and 4 cases were female. The elongated ACL were treated by bipolar radiofrequency energy with an output of grade II. Subjective and objective parameters were utilized in analyses, such as: the mean range of motion, Lysholm knee score, Tegner activity score, Lachman test, IKDC score. Wilcoxon signed-rank test was used to perform the data analysis. P<0.05 was considered to be statistically significant. Results: Postoperative mean Lysholm knee score (preop: $82.2{\pm}5.2(77{\sim}85))$ (P=0.04), postop: $85.2{\pm}4.8$(82-90)) and anterior displacement by the Telos stress test (preop: $5.4{\pm}4.6(3{\sim}10)mm$, postop: $2.1{\pm}1.9(0{\sim}4)mm)$ (P=0.02), Lachman's test, and IKDC scores (P=0.04) demonstrated significant differences statistically compared to the preoperative. There were no statistical differences in mean range of motion, Tegner activity scale. Conclusions: Arthroscopic shrinkage for the ACL laxity after ACL reconstruction with radiofrequency device showed good clinical results and was applicable operative technique.
